The travel and youth sports industry showed no signs of slowing down in 2025 with 2026 expected to be a transformative year. Team sport participation in the United States grew 5.7 percent compared to the post-pandemic period, according to the 2025 SFIA Topline Participation Report, and more than $1 billion in new and renovated youth sports facilities are expected to come online nationwide. In 2025, LakePoint hosted the fifth annual National Youth Sports Summit, welcoming industry executives, leaders, brands, and organizations from across the $40B+ travel and youth sports ecosystem. A highlight of the Summit was the presentation of the 2025 Impact Award, presented by LakePoint Sports and Coca-Cola UNITED Bottling Company, to Arthur M. Blank, Owner of the Atlanta Falcons, Atlanta United, and AMB Group. Accepting on his behalf was Rich McKay, CEO of AMBSE and the Atlanta Falcons. Blank's philanthropic leadership-including over $1 billion donated through The Arthur M. Blank Family Foundation-has transformed communities nationwide, shaping youth sports, education, social justice, and environmental progress.
The Summit reinforced LakePoint's role as the place where the industry comes together to share ideas, build relationships, and shape the future of travel and youth sports. Details for the 2026 National Youth Sports Summit will be announced in March.
